JSON-Formatter.app features and specs

  • User-Friendly Interface
    The platform offers a clean and intuitive design, making it easy for users to navigate and use the features of the tool without prior experience or extensive guidance.
  • Quick Formatting
    JSON-Formatter.app is designed to quickly format and validate JSON data, which can be especially beneficial for developers who need to quickly debug or review JSON data structures.
  • Accessibility
    As an online tool, it is accessible from any device with internet access, eliminating the need for installing additional software or dealing with compatibility issues.
  • Free to Use
    The tool is available for free, making it accessible for anyone without requiring financial investment, which is particularly valuable for students or individual developers.
  • Error Highlighting
    It provides error detection and highlights issues in the JSON data, enabling users to quickly identify and rectify JSON errors.

Possible disadvantages of JSON-Formatter.app

  • Limited Features
    Compared to more comprehensive development environments, the features offered by JSON-Formatter.app may be limited, lacking advanced functionalities such as integration with other development tools or services.
  • Performance Dependent on Internet
    As an online tool, its performance is reliant on internet connectivity and speed, which may pose issues in environments with poor or unstable internet access.
  • Data Privacy Concerns
    Since the tool is web-based, there may be concerns regarding the privacy and security of sensitive JSON data when uploaded to the site, potentially deterring its use for confidential information.
  • No Offline Access
    Unlike desktop applications, JSON-Formatter.app cannot be used offline, which may inconvenience users who require formatting capabilities in environments without internet access.

pxCode features and specs

  • User-friendly Interface
    pxCode offers a drag-and-drop interface that allows designers and developers to collaborate efficiently without requiring deep programming knowledge. This makes it accessible for both technical and non-technical team members.
  • Responsive Design
    The platform provides tools to create responsive and adaptable designs, ensuring compatibility across various devices and screen sizes, which enhances user experience.
  • Code Export
    pxCode allows users to export clean, production-ready code in different frameworks, facilitating easier integration into existing projects.
  • Collaboration Features
    It has features that enable real-time collaboration, making it easy for teams to work together on design and development tasks simultaneously.
  • Design and Development Integration
    pxCode bridges the gap between design and development by allowing seamless transitions from design to code, reducing the time and effort needed in web development.

Possible disadvantages of pxCode

  • Learning Curve
    While pxCode is designed to be user-friendly, new users might experience a learning curve, especially if they are unfamiliar with design-to-code tools.
  • Limited Customization
    Certain customization options may be limited compared to traditional hand-coding, which might restrict the ability of developers to implement highly complex or bespoke solutions.
  • Pricing
    pxCode may have pricing tiers that could be expensive for small businesses or freelancers, limiting access to its full range of features.
  • Internet Dependency
    The platform requires a stable internet connection to utilize its web-based features, which could be a drawback for teams with limited internet access.
  • Integration Limitations
    While pxCode offers code export functionality, integrating these exports into some existing complex environments might require additional configuration or adjustments.

Analysis of pxCode

Overall verdict

  • pxCode is a solid design-to-code tool that helps developers and designers convert Figma or image designs into responsive, production-ready front-end code, making it a good choice for teams looking to speed up UI development.

Why this product is good

  • Converts Figma designs and images into clean HTML, CSS, and framework-ready code
  • Supports popular frameworks like React, Vue, and responsive layouts with Flexbox/Grid
  • Reduces manual coding time and bridges the gap between designers and developers
  • Offers editable output so developers retain control over the final code
  • Streamlines the front-end workflow and improves collaboration
